Welcome to the StockRoute team. The restock planner ingests machine telemetry from the Fillmore depot feed and emits weekly routes. Clone the repo, run `make bootstrap`, and copy `env.sample` to `.env`. The telemetry feed requires authentication, so your `.env` must include the following line.

sealed setting: LEDGER_TOKEN20=6148d35bbb480b0ab79e

Subject: On-call handover — CSV Import Wizard

Hey — handing over the Fieldbarrow on-call. Main thing to watch: the CSV import wizard is choking on files with BOM headers since Tuesday's release. There's a temporary strip-BOM patch in staging; don't promote it without a second pair of eyes. Retries are safe, imports are idempotent. Two customers have open tickets — both tagged "import-stall" in the tracker. If anything escalates beyond a restart, loop in the data-pipeline folks at the address below.

alerts address for kafof-bagag: kasael@olvarqdyn.corp

### Changelog — Brindlewick Diff Viewer 4.2

Renamed `DIFF_BIGFILE_MODE` to `DIFF_LARGEFILE_STRATEGY` to match the naming used elsewhere in the Brindlewick config. The old name is still read as a fallback until 5.0, but emits a deprecation warning. Accepted values are unchanged: `chunked`, `summary`, or `skip`. Large-file rendering over 10 MB now streams chunks instead of buffering. After setting the strategy in your env file, add the artifact-store token on the very next line.

vault entry, fadup-tagag: RELAY_SECRET8=2fd92179

### Runbook: Calendar Sync Conflict (Tandemly)

When a customer reports duplicate or vanishing events, Tandemly has almost certainly hit a two-way sync conflict with their upstream calendar. First confirm both sides show the same event UID; if they differ, the dedupe pass failed. Do not delete events manually — re-trigger reconciliation from the admin panel and wait one full cycle. The sync worker reads the following values at startup.

service settings:
[sorys]
port = 8000
team = eliius
host = sorys.novacstack.example
region = south-3
access_code = ac_f66665
timeout_ms = 250